I have a 99 Protégé with a PO401 code (EGR Flow Insufficient Detected) My first plan of attack was to remove the EGR and attempt a thorough cleaning. I removed the ECM (Electronic Control Module probably not necessary) from the EGR and cleaned out the carbon in the 2 ports. The spring loaded valve within the EGR appears to be stuck. I can’t seem to get any movement on the valve by pushing on the spring. Not sure, but it appears to be rusted stuck. I sprayed it with a carbon cleaner to clean the innards as much as possible but can’t seem to move the valve.
Anyone have any tips or assistance in releasing the valve so I can get it to move freely? My next plan is to try and force it but will attempt as a last resort.
